SaskPower procures additions to its generation supply over 100 kW as needed. All viable options are evaluated in terms of need and economic opportunity.
SaskPower has linked two technical documents setting out the interconnection requirements for generation projects over 100 kW. One document sets out the requirements for interconnection at voltages 25 kV and below. The other sets out the technical requirements for interconnection at voltages 72 kV and above.
The scope of the document covering interconnection at voltages 25 kV and below covers three-phase generators at single site installations with a total installed capacity of up to 1000 kW. The limitations of SaskPower's distribution system (facilities operating at 25 kV and below) are such that projects with an installed capacity greater than 1000 kW may be required to interconnect at voltages 72 kV or higher. Generation projects greater than 1000 kW will be considered for connection at 25 kV or lower; however, the complexities of such installations are such that they cannot be addressed in a general requirements document. Proponents who are assessing installations with an installed capacity greater than 1000 kW should contact SaskPower to discuss the specifics of their project.
